#d51173 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d51173 is composed of 83.5% red, 6.7%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 46%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 45.1%. #d51173 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22e6 with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#d51173 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d51173 has RGB values of R:213, G:17,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.46,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13963635.

Shades and Tints of #d51173
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0107 is the darkest color, while #fffaf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d51173
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747273 is the less saturated color, while #de0873 is the most saturated one.
